I just installed LED headlights in a 2015 Jeep Cherokee Latitude. They work when the truck is off. Once started the LED headlights will remain on until the display (low beam out) alarm comes on. This kills power to the headlight. How can I fix this issue.

I just found out from the manufacturer that they need a decoder to work. They are exchanging them out for the correct set.

LEDs in modern CANBUS run cars will trigger the bulb out warning and the vehicle cuts power to that headlight. I'm guessing the decoder is going to a resistor to fake having a halogen headlight.
